What is an 800-watt inverter?

An 800-watt inverter converts the direct current generated by solar modules into usable alternating current. This alternating current is then fed into the home grid. For balcony power plants, micro-inverters like the HERF800 or the TSUN MS800 are particularly suitable, as they offer two MPPT trackers that allow for flexible module connection options. These devices operate in a voltage range of 22 to 60 V DC and deliver 230 V AC at 50 Hz. DRBO Greenenergy integrates these inverters into plug-and-play systems that, in combination with SunLit storage units, ensure a reliable energy supply. The efficiency of up to 97% minimizes energy losses, and the IP65 protection rating ensures that the devices are protected against weather influences. Easy connection via a Schuko plug and an app for monitoring via WLAN are also available.

Technical Specifications Typical Values
Rated AC Power 800 W
DC Input Voltage 22-60 V
MPPT Trackers 2
Max. Input Current 2 x 13.5 A
Efficiency up to 97%
Protection Class IP65

How to install an 800-watt inverter?

Installing an 800-watt inverter is straightforward and usually takes only about 30 minutes. No electricians are required as it is a plug-and-play solution. The inverter is simply connected to the solar modules, and the AC plug is inserted into a Schuko socket. The app is used to establish the WLAN connection and activate monitoring. DRBO Greenenergy provides all necessary accessories, such as mounting brackets and cables. It is important to orient the solar modules to the south to achieve maximum yield. Registration is not required for up to 800 W, but the meter should be checked for compatibility. For additional protection, it is recommended to use an RCD (residual current device).

How to choose the right 800-watt inverter?

When choosing the right 800-watt inverter, the number of MPPT trackers, efficiency, and accessories should be primarily considered. The inverter should match the power of the solar modules (up to 1000 W). DRBO Greenenergy offers individual advice to select the optimal inverter for your system. When making your selection, ensure that the efficiency is over 96%, the inverter has IP65 protection, and additional features such as Bluetooth or overheating protection are present.
